Design and Evaluation of a Visualization Method in a GIS for Complex Electronic Warfare Assessment with Regards to Usability

Sammanfattning: This study presents a way to design a visualization method in a geographic information system for complex electronic warfare assessment. Enhanced usability was in focus and the work covers important factors and challenges when evaluating usability during the development process in a complex domain.   Electronic warfare is an important part of each country’s defence. Assessing Electronic Warfare capabilities in real war zones is normally impossible, making simulations and visualizations important parts of the process. The field of visualization covers visual techniques for presenting large data sets in ways that provide insight to the user. In a visualization, an enhanced usability is achieved with a user-centered interface. Developing a visualization towards usability has its challenges, to develop it in a complex domain with few domain experts as users is even more challenging.   The study used an iterative method with three iterations of implementation and evaluation, applying an approach adapted for experts working in a complex domain. When designing a visualization for a complex domain, the most important factors during the design process are to understand how the users work in the system and to make the visualization simple and over-intuitive.   The last user testing indicated that the users were able to draw conclusions about high-level conceptual goals based on the visual representation as well as to use the GUI to interact with the system. The result of this study is a visualization method for radar propagation with local refractive index, together with a process that can be used to design and evaluate a visualization method towards usability in a complex domain.
